| 140 | (+) "logon" | ||
| 141 | |||
| 142 | Like a "user" key, a "logon" key has a payload that is an arbitrary | ||
| 143 | blob of data. It is intended as a place to store secrets which are | ||
| 144 | accessible to the kernel but not to userspace programs. | ||
| 145 | |||
| 146 | The description can be arbitrary, but must be prefixed with a non-zero | ||
| 147 | length string that describes the key "subclass". The subclass is | ||
| 148 | separated from the rest of the description by a ':'. "logon" keys can | ||
| 149 | be created and updated from userspace, but the payload is only | ||
| 150 | readable from kernel space. | ||
